This area of law copyright on establishing a few critical legal points: that the defendant owned or controlled the property, that a hazardous condition existed, that the owner had notice about it, and that the unsafe condition led to your damages. Can I sue if I was partly responsible for my own injury?

Nevada follows a modified comparative fault rule. Under this rule, you can still recover damages as long as the other party bears at least as much responsibility as you. Your damages are offset by the degree to which you contributed. A premises liability lawyer works to limit any blame assigned by the defense during settlement discussions.

Is there a deadline to bring a premises liability case?

In Nevada, most premises liability claims must be filed within two years from when the injury occurred. Missing this deadline typically bars you from recovery. It's the reason contacting a premises liability lawyer as soon as possible after your accident is strongly advised.
